Abstract: The present dissertation work, deals with the study of the performance of the stage filter with respect to head loss development, turbidity and bacterial removal efficiency, turbidity catch and clogging pattern. The stage filter is a changed approach towards achieving efficiency and economy in the filtration by alter-ation of the arrangement of media and direction of flow. It is observed that the average turbidity removal efficiency of stage filter is better than for conventional. The quality o'f effluent is of acceptable standards . The lengths of run are longer. The clogging' rate of the stage filter is con-siderably less than that of conventional filter. This is the first work on r'=iage filter. With more modifications in arrangement of media and direction of flow, the stage filter is likely to provide economy in operation and construction cost.
